Here is what most homeowners do not realize about HVAC equipment in Tuscola. The efficiency rating on a new HVAC system is the efficiency it achieves under laboratory test conditions in Tuscola, IL. What you actually experience in your home is the efficiency the installation produces in Tuscola. A high-efficiency system installed with an incorrect refrigerant charge operates at a significantly lower efficiency than its rating in Tuscola, IL. A correctly charged system installed on ductwork with significant leakage delivers a fraction of its rated cooling capacity to the living spaces in Tuscola. And a correctly charged, correctly installed system that is the wrong size for your home's actual load produces persistent humidity problems or inadequate comfort regardless of its efficiency rating in Tuscola, IL. The equipment rating is the ceiling. The installation quality determines whether you get anywhere near it in Tuscola.

Why Correct Sizing Is Everything

Why Correct HVAC Sizing Is the Most Important Installation Decision in Tuscola, IL

What an Oversized System Does to Your Home in Tuscola

An oversized HVAC system reaches the thermostat setpoint quickly without adequately conditioning the rest of the home or removing adequate humidity from the circulated air in Tuscola, IL. In cooling mode, the short cycles an oversized system produces do not run long enough to dehumidify effectively in Tuscola. Indoor humidity remains elevated despite the air conditioner running in Tuscola, IL. The home feels cold and clammy rather than cool and comfortable in Tuscola. And the frequent startup and shutdown cycles accumulate wear on the compressor that shortens the system's service life in Tuscola, IL.

What an Undersized System Does to Your Home in Tuscola, IL

An undersized HVAC system runs continuously in extreme weather without reaching the thermostat setpoint in Tuscola. The home is consistently warmer in summer and cooler in winter than the thermostat calls for during the most demanding weather in Tuscola, IL. The system runs at maximum capacity for extended periods, consuming maximum energy while delivering inadequate comfort in Tuscola.

Why Manual J and Manual D Are Both Required for a Complete Installation in Tuscola

Manual J determines the correct system capacity. Manual D designs the duct system. Manual J determines the correct system capacity in Tuscola, IL. Manual D designs the duct system to correctly distribute the conditioned air that capacity produces to each room in Tuscola. A correctly sized system installed on an incorrectly designed duct system cannot deliver the right amount of conditioned air to each room regardless of its overall capacity in Tuscola, IL. Both calculations are required for a complete installation that performs correctly at the room level in Tuscola. When HVAC Installation Is the Right Decision

When HVAC Installation Is the Right Decision in Tuscola, IL

When Repair Costs Make Replacement the Better Investment in Tuscola

A repair that costs more than 50 percent of the cost of a new system on a system that is more than 10 years old warrants serious consideration of replacement in Tuscola, IL. A second significant repair within a few seasons on an aging system suggests the system is entering the period of accelerating component failure in Tuscola.

When System Age Makes Pre-Emptive Replacement Worth Considering in Tuscola, IL

A system that is 15 years old or more is in the final years of its designed service life regardless of whether it is currently operating in Tuscola. Pre-emptive replacement allows the homeowner to select the system, timing, and budget rather than making those decisions under the pressure of a failed system in the middle of summer or winter in Tuscola, IL.

When Efficiency Gains Justify Proactive Replacement in Tuscola

Replacing a 10 SEER system with an 18 SEER system reduces cooling energy consumption by approximately 44 percent for the same cooling output in Tuscola, IL. Over a 15-year service life, those savings accumulate to a total that contributes substantially to the payback on the replacement investment in Tuscola.
